Using the traffic congestion function

Regardless of whether or not your TravelPilot DX-V is able to receive information from
a TMC source (“TMC D-Namic tuner box” or appropriately equipped Blaupunkt car
radio), you can enter a traffic congestion detour manually. As a result, you can alter
your route quickly on the basis of the traffic situation (e.g. road works, closed sections
of road, etc.). The TravelPilot DX-V will then calculate a new route to bypass the traffic
congestion. In order to do this, you must know the distance of the beginning and the
end of the traffic congestion from your current position. You can also exclude entire
roads from the route list.
